Neighborhood
Nahalat Shiv'a is a former courtyard neighborhood in . It was the third Jewish neighborhood built outside the walls of the Old City of Jerusalem in the 1860s.

Suburb
Nachlaot is a cluster of 32 neighbourhoods, many of them courtyard neighborhoods in central surrounding the . It is known for its narrow, winding lanes, old-style housing, hidden courtyards and many small synagogues.
